Front started as an answer to a pretty specific problem: shared inboxes like a generic support@ email address get messy fast, and nobody knows who's replying to what. Front fixes that by turning email (and chat, and SMS, and social messages) into something that actually behaves like a team inbox instead of chaos.<div><br></div><div>Every message gets assigned, commented on internally, and tracked ... Most help desk vendors have quietly gone cloud only, which is a problem if you're a hospital, a school district, or a bank where auditors and data residency rules still require on prem or air gapped systems. Issuetrak never made that switch. Since 2001 it's offered cloud, on prem, or air gapped deployment, same product, same features, just different places for your data to live.<div><br></div><div...
